South Bank and Waterloo Sustains Us
Sustains Us is our shared programme to make South Bank and Waterloo a fairer, greener neighbourhood by 2030.
Partners from across Waterloo and South Bank have come together to deliver a shared vision to achieve a fairer, greener neighbourhood by 2030. Along with support from the Mayor of London, Lambeth Council, Southwark Council, South Bank and Waterloo Neighbours, We Are Waterloo BID, we have produced a strategy to achieve this, which can be accessed here . Achieving this ambition requires a commitment to collaborative working, and partners have created a co-investment model to support and fund our work. As Sustainability Officer, you'll work alongside the Net Zero Programme Lead and the Sustains Us Steering Group to help turn these priorities into real-world projects, from small community initiatives - such as tree planting projects or resident events - to major energy infrastructure initiatives.
